Best Apples for Caramel Apples
Choosing the right apple makes all the difference.
Top Apple Varieties
- Granny Smith – Tart, firm, and classic
- Honeycrisp – Sweet, crisp, and juicy
- Fuji – Balanced sweetness with crunch
- Gala – Mild and kid-friendly
👉 Avoid mealy apples like Red Delicious — they don’t hold up well once dipped.

Essential Tips for Perfect Caramel Apples
Before we jump into the recipes, here are a few golden rules:
- Remove the wax from apples by soaking them in hot water for 30 seconds and drying well.
- Dry apples completely — moisture prevents caramel from sticking.
- Use room-temperature apples.
- Let caramel cool slightly so it’s thick but pourable.
- Always place dipped apples on parchment paper.

Base Easy Caramel Recipe (For All 6 Apples)
This is the foundation for every variation below.
Ingredients
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 6 tbsp unsalted butter
- ½ cup heavy cream (room temperature)
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- ¼ tsp sea salt
- 8 medium apples
- 8 wooden sticks
Instructions
- Insert sticks firmly into apples and refrigerate.
- Melt sugar over medium heat until amber.
- Add butter and stir carefully.
- Slowly pour in cream while whisking.
- Remove from heat, add vanilla and salt.
- Cool for 3–5 minutes before dipping apples.

6 Irresistibly Easy Homemade Caramel Apple Variations
1. Classic Homemade Caramel Apples
Sometimes simple is best.
How to Make
- Dip apples into warm caramel.
- Let excess drip off.
- Place on parchment to set.
💡 Best for: First-timers and purists
💡 Season: Fall & winter
2. Chocolate-Drizzled Caramel Apples
A guaranteed crowd-pleaser.
Extra Ingredients
- ½ cup melted dark or milk chocolate
Instructions
- Dip apple in caramel first.
- Let set slightly.
- Drizzle chocolate using a spoon.

3. Nut-Crusted Caramel Apples
Crunchy, rich, and elegant.
Extra Ingredients
- ¾ cup chopped peanuts, almonds, or pecans
Instructions
- Roll freshly dipped apples in nuts.
- Press gently to adhere.

5. Chocolate-Covered Caramel Apples
Double indulgence.
Extra Ingredients
- 1 cup melted chocolate
Instructions
- Dip apple in caramel and chill briefly.
- Dip fully into melted chocolate.
- Let set at room temperature.

6. Winter Spice Caramel Apples
Warm, cozy, and seasonal.
Extra Ingredients
- ½ tsp cinnamon
- Pinch of nutmeg
- Optional crushed gingerbread cookies
Instructions
- Stir spices into caramel.
- Dip apples.
- Roll in cookie crumbs if desired.

Storage & Make-Ahead Tips
- Store apples in the fridge for up to 5 days
- Wrap individually in wax paper
- Bring to room temperature before serving
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Overheating caramel (causes bitterness)
- Skipping wax removal
- Using cold cream
- Letting caramel cool too much before dipping
